Account recovery — FernCast firmware channel. If the channel-signing account is locked, do not re-enroll devices; that forces a fleet-wide downgrade. Instead, confirm lockout in the Ostlight console, have a second reviewer approve the recovery intent, and restore the account from the sealed bundle kept by the Driftway release team. Audit log entries must show both approvals before the channel resumes publishing. Once the bundle is mounted, unlock it with the passphrase recorded immediately below this line.

strongbox words: oliael-gilax-lamael

Handover — Priya to Sam, facilities desk. Covering after-hours server room access at Fennick Tower while I'm on leave. The night register lives in the top drawer; everyone signs in and out, no exceptions. Escort anyone without a valid pass. Cooling alarms route to the desk phone — acknowledge within ten minutes. The badge reader has been flaky, so keep the backup entry code below handy.

turnstile pass: bdg-PPG-8

Hi team,

Before I hand off the 3.2 release, please note the humidity sensor drift reported on Verdana controllers in the Elmbrook trial site. Drift exceeds 4% after roughly ten days of continuous operation; firmware 3.2.1 adds an automatic recalibration cycle every 72 hours. Support should advise growers to install 3.2.1 and trigger a manual recalibration once. The hotfix bundle must be verified before distribution, so I'm including the signing key used for the 3.2.1 packages below.

release key, fahof-yagap: bky3_m5d